Fundamentos de Roteamento Linux: Uma Imersão na Pilha de Rede do Kernel

2025-01-08

Este artigo mergulha nas complexidades do roteamento do kernel Linux. Sistemas Linux utilizam várias tabelas de roteamento (local, principal, padrão), consultadas sequencialmente para encontrar rotas correspondentes. Conceitos-chave como correspondência de prefixo mais longo, seleção de endereço de origem e tratamento de erros ICMP são explicados. O artigo demonstra o uso da ferramenta iproute2 e o tratamento de falhas de link. Esta exploração detalhada das tabelas de roteamento, regras e o processo de pesquisa fornece uma base sólida para entender técnicas avançadas de roteamento Linux, como roteamento baseado em políticas, VRFs e namespaces de rede.

Desenvolvimento Rede